Commercial Slab Installation in Clermont, FL
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for a variety of commercial projects, including retail stores, warehouses, office buildings, and parking lots. This process ensures a stable, level surface that can support heavy equipment, foot traffic, and structural loads. Property owners typically request this service when constructing new commercial spaces or expanding existing facilities, aiming for a durable foundation that meets specific design and usage requirements.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the project, soil conditions, and any necessary permits or regulations. It’s also important to understand the importance of proper site preparation, including grading and compacting, to prevent future issues like cracking or settling. Clear communication about project scope and expectations can help ensure the foundation meets the needs of the building or infrastructure being developed.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and outdoor workspaces on commercial properties in Clermont, FL.
What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? It's important to evaluate soil conditions, drainage needs, and the intended use of the space to ensure proper slab design and durability.
How thick is a typical commercial concrete slab? The thickness varies based on load requirements, but common commercial slabs range from 4 to 6 inches thick for standard applications.
What is the purpose of reinforcing a commercial slab? Reinforcing with steel rebar or mesh helps prevent cracking and improves the slab’s strength to support heavy loads and traffic.
